Mount Washington Hotel Haunted History

The Mount Washington Hotel was built in 1902 by Joseph Stickney. The hotel, which was originally only open during the summer months, became a paradise for those who were looking to summer in the countryside.

Joseph died shortly after the hotel was built, and his wife Carolyn then remarried to a French Prince. Although she had remarried, Princess Carolyn continued to spend summers at the hotel.

It is believed that Carolyn now haunts the hotel that her first husband built. Specifically, multiple sightings and spooky occurrences have been recorded in her old suite, now guest room #314. What further adds to the haunted feel of this room, is the fact that it still holds Carolyn’s original bed for guest use.

Carolyn Stickney is now the most prominent and active Mount Washington hotel ghost.

In 2008 Ghost Hunters visited the Mount Washington Hotel (Season 4, Episode 7) – and, not surprisingly, they discovered paranormal activity. They specifically visited the Princess’s Room, #314, as well as the towers of the hotel, which are known as another hotspot for paranormal activity.

Paranormal Activity – Hotel Room 314

There have been many reports from both guests and employees of seeing the ghost of Princess Carolyn sitting on the edge of her bed in room #314.

In addition, guests have noted instances of lights turning on and off on their own, as well as items disappearing and reappearing in strange locations. Other guests report smelling a floral perfume in the middle of the night.

In addition to the Princess’s room, there are many reports of spooky occurrences in the hotel’s ballroom. In this room specifically, many people share stories of music playing on its own.

Ghost Stories + Spooky Occurrences – as told by Employees

All of the below accounts are from former hotel employees, who will remain anonymous. The accounts were gathered by my cousin, who worked and lived at the hotel as a young adult.

A Princess sighting

On more than one occasion, I would be walking in the main lobby and would see out of the corner of my eye what seemed to be a lady looking out over the mezzanine. Each time, I would glance up and the image was gone. But A LOT of employees and guests have had that same experience. We all agree it was Princess Carolyn who was married to Joseph Stickney.

A scary encounter

In 1997 I was working as a housekeeper and had to clean room #314, the Princess’s room. I went to service the room, that newlyweds were staying in, and I knocked on the door and there was no answer. I opened the door went in and there was a little girl sleeping on the bed.

Immediately, I went to the hallway to see my inspector, and told her I couldn’t clean the room because a little girl was sleeping. She said that was odd because the guests were newlyweds and nobody else was registered. She asked me to leave a note that I was coming back in an hour to service the room. I went back in the room to leave the note by the table. I walked in the room quietly to not to wake the little girl up. When I looked at the bed, instead of a little girl there was a woman staring right at me with the most scary smile on her face. She had black hair and was wearing a white dress. I got chills down my spine and I just stood there frozen. She sat on the bed and kept staring at me.

I ran out of the room and told my friend who was also a housekeeper. We both went back in the room and there was no one there. I still have a hard time remembering that incident and I get chills every time I speak about it. I have many friends that have worked there and I heard a lot of scary things that happened. Oh, the day before this happened my friend and I took pictures of ourselves on the Princess’s bed; everybody tells me that I made her upset by doing that.

A Ballroom Visitor

In the late eighties early nineties when the hotel was still only seasonal. I was working alone in the ballroom late in the fall just before shutdown. That time of year always seemed to have more ghost activity, like they knew we were all leaving soon.

I had been working on the floor and was resetting the room for a large meeting. The ballroom had super heavy curtains on the windows at the time, and I had closed them all. I was moving chairs from the other side of the room, and at one point the curtains started flowing as if someone had a hold of them and was waving them back and forth.

I checked all the doors and windows and nothing was open. It made me wonder if someone was messing with me. I set a down chair and stood back up, and clear as day I saw a woman standing there in a hoop style dress. Without even thinking about it I started to leave, but then halfway to the door I went back to see if it was someone playing a trick. I went back out into the middle of the ballroom and was facing towards the lobby of the hotel when it felt just like someone brushing past me. I guess it wasn’t a trick. 

A haunted orchestra

As I walked into the ballroom late one evening on a night where there was no performers I heard the faint sounds of an orchestra playing. I thought a rehearsal was going on and I went to see who it was. There was no one there. No one. As I walked away from the side of the stage, the lights suddenly went out and the music got louder. It was surreal and very, very scary. I ran to the light switch and saw that it had been turned off. I turned it back on and the lights went on for a second and then the switch turned down on its own! The entire time the music kept playing. I ran out and found security and told them what happened. They went in to investigate and found nothing — no music and no problem with the lights.

An inexplicable crash

I had a few experiences, but this is one that stands out the most: A few summers ago I was bartending in The Cave (hotel bar). It was just after we opened and I was standing on the side of the bar. No one was near the other end of the bar. The only people in the room were me, the other bartender, and the two guests that we were standing and chatting with.

All of a sudden we heard a loud thud at the opposite end of the bar, and a stack of tea cups and saucers we had stacked underneath the bar came flying out at least 4 feet and smashed all over the place. No doubt in my mind there was a spirit in the room. The guests we were chatting with quickly finished up the conversation and left for the night. They never came back for a drink.

Mount Washington Myths

In addition to the “factual” haunted history of the hotel, there are also many myths surrounding the paranormal nature of the Mount Washington.

Growing up I was always told that the hotel was haunted by Princess Carolyn; but I was also told that she had committed suicide in the hotel’s elevator shaft. I’m not sure where this myth regarding her death started, but it has been disproven.

There are also rumors that The Mount Washington inspired Stephen King’s “The Shining.” Unfortunately, this is inaccurate. However, The Stanley Hotel, that inspired the movie, does indeed resemble the Mount Washington. This rumor definitely fuels the haunted reputation of the hotel.
